SharePointCommunity
Die deutschsprachige Community für SharePoint, Microsoft 365, Teams, Yammer und mit Azure

Sponsored by

Willkommen im Forum Archiv.
Einträge sind hier nicht mehr möglich, aber der Bestand von 12 Jahren SharePoint-Wissen ist hier recherchierbar.




Metadatenverknüpfung / Abhängigkeiten

Unbeantwortet Dieser Beitrag hat 6 Antworten

Ohne Rang
3 Beiträge
Sbe erstellt 7 Mai 2015 19:37
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Hallo zusammen,

ich möchte gerne zwei Spalten mit Metadaten aus dem Term Store Management miteinander verknüpfen. Um dies genau verstehen zu können, mache ich mal ein Beispiel:

Spalte A: Kontinent (z.B. Europa, Nordamerika)
Spalte B: Land (z.B. Deutschland, Schweiz, USA, ...)

Nun hätte ich gerne, dass nur Spalte B ausgefüllt werden muss und dann Spalte A automatisch befüllt wird. Die Frage lautet also, ob und wie es möglich ist Metadaten so miteinander zu verknüpfen, dass SharePoint die Abhängigkeiten versteht. Geht dies mit normalen Bordmitteln?

Mir ist bewusst, dass ich die Metadaten über eine Baumstruktur anlegen und nur ein Feld benutzen könnte, jedoch möchte ich lieber 2 Felder aus Darstellungs- und Übersichtlichkeitsgründen.

Vielen Dank für eure Hilfe!

Alle Antworten

Ohne Rang
367 Beiträge
Tiac Als Antwort am 8 Mai 2015 07:53
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Hallo Sbe,

das nach was du suchst nennt sich "Cascading Lookup" oder "Cascading Dropdown". Ich denke du wirst bei deiner Google-Suche mit diesen Schlagwörtern Erfolg habe.

Dafür benötigst du noch zusätzliche Listen und Javascript. Hoffe das hilft dir weiter. Wenn du nicht weiter kommst, melde dich einfach wieder.

VG

Ohne Rang
3 Beiträge
Sbe Als Antwort am 11 Mai 2015 12:10
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Hallo,

vielen Dank für eure Hilfe. Das Stichwort "Cascading Lookup" hat mir schon sehr weitergeholfen, Danke!

Einziger Nachteil an dieser Lösung scheint, dass man leider nicht global im Term Store Management nachschlagen kann, sondern die Liste auf jeder Website(sammlung) neu benötigt.

Aber sonst ein sehr guter Tipp!

Grüße
Sbe

Ohne Rang
19231 Beiträge
Andi Fandrich Als Antwort am 11 Mai 2015 12:17
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

[quote user="Sbe"]Einziger Nachteil an dieser Lösung scheint, dass man leider nicht global im Term Store Management nachschlagen kann, sondern die Liste auf jeder Website(sammlung) neu benötigt[/quote]

??? Warum das denn? Natürlich muß man die Terms nur einmal pflegen und kann sie in der gesamten Farm wiederverwenden. Das ist ja Sinn und Zweck einer zentralen Termstore-Verwaltung.

Viele Grüße
Andi
af @ evocom de
Blog
Ohne Rang
3 Beiträge
Sbe Als Antwort am 11 Mai 2015 19:56
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Hallo,

soweit ich verstanden habe funktioniert das "Cascading Lookup" mittels Listen und einer Spalte in der Bibliothek vom Typ "Nachschlagen". Das funktionierte bei meinen Tests auch sehr gut. Die Listen sind aber nicht auf der gesamten Farm verfügbar.

Beim Termstore ist dies natürlich anders. Habe aber bisher keine Möglichkeit gefunden, Cascading Lookup mit Daten aus dem Term Store zu betreiben. Oder habe ich da was übersehen?

Danke!

Ohne Rang
19231 Beiträge
Andi Fandrich Als Antwort am 12 Mai 2015 08:07
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Ach so. Mein Vorschlag war ja das alles mit einer einzigen Termstore-Spalte zu machen. Da kann man die Daten schon in sich hierarchisch machen. Und es funktioniert out-of-the-box ohne Zusatztools.

Viele Grüße
Andi
af @ evocom de
Blog
Ohne Rang
19231 Beiträge
Andi Fandrich Als Antwort am 8 Mai 2015 08:27
SchlechtSchlechtIn OrdnungIn OrdnungDurchschnittDurchschnittGutGutSehr gutSehr gut

Du kannst im Termstore auch Hierarchien abbilden, d.h. Einträge in einer Baumstruktur gruppieren. In Ebene 1 kommen dann die Kontinente, in Ebene 2 darunter die zugehörigen Länder, in Ebene 3 darunter die Städte.

Bei den Feldern kannst Du einstellen, daß der gesamte Pfad angezeigt wird. Wenn also jemand Stuttgart auswählt, zeigt das Feld Europa - Deutschland - Stuttgart.

Viele Grüße
Andi
af @ evocom de
Blog